X7ROOT File Manager
Current Path:
/opt/alt/ruby18/lib64/ruby/1.8/yaml
opt
/
alt
/
ruby18
/
lib64
/
ruby
/
1.8
/
yaml
/
??
..
??
baseemitter.rb
(5.62 KB)
??
basenode.rb
(5.98 KB)
??
constants.rb
(1.16 KB)
??
dbm.rb
(2.24 KB)
??
encoding.rb
(605 B)
??
error.rb
(1.04 KB)
??
loader.rb
(296 B)
??
rubytypes.rb
(12.73 KB)
??
store.rb
(703 B)
??
stream.rb
(700 B)
??
stringio.rb
(1.92 KB)
??
syck.rb
(271 B)
??
tag.rb
(3.08 KB)
??
types.rb
(4.88 KB)
??
yamlnode.rb
(1.19 KB)
??
ypath.rb
(1.3 KB)
Editing: encoding.rb
# # Handle Unicode-to-Internal conversion # module YAML # # Escape the string, condensing common escapes # def YAML.escape( value, skip = "" ) value.gsub( /\\/, "\\\\\\" ). gsub( /"/, "\\\"" ). gsub( /([\x00-\x1f])/ ) do skip[$&] || ESCAPES[ $&.unpack("C")[0] ] end end # # Unescape the condenses escapes # def YAML.unescape( value ) value.gsub( /\\(?:([nevfbart\\])|0?x([0-9a-fA-F]{2})|u([0-9a-fA-F]{4}))/ ) { if $3 ["#$3".hex ].pack('U*') elsif $2 [$2].pack( "H2" ) else UNESCAPES[$1] end } end end
Upload File
Create Folder